Overview
The TADA project is pioneering the integration of Artificial Intelligence (AI) into Air Traffic Management to enhance predictability, efficiency, sustainability, safety, and capacity in Terminal Manoeuvring Areas (TMAs). These high-traffic zones, especially around major airports, face increasing challenges in traffic complexity. TADA will support Air Traffic Control Officers (ATCOs) to better handle incoming aircrafts at the airports.
TADA makes use of Machine Learning and big data to optimise decision-making in air traffic control (ATC). By analysing ATCO interactions and patterns, the project aims to enhance automation, improve trajectory predictions, and provide innovations to decision support tools, such as Arrival Management Systems (AMAN). Through these advancements, TADA is shaping the future of smarter, more efficient and adaptive air traffic management.
